Fortuna Mining (NYSE:FSM – Get Free Report) (TSE:FVI) posted its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day. The basic materials company reported $0.24 earnings per share for the quarter, missing analysts’ consensus estimates of $0.29 by ($0.05), Zacks reports. Fortuna Mining had a net margin of 31.99% and a return on equity of 17.66%. The company had revenue of $318.41 million for the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$325.00 million.

Fortuna Mining Company Profile
Fortuna Mining Corp. engages in the precious and base metal mining in Argentina, Burkina Faso, Mexico, Peru, and Côte d’Ivoire. It operates through Mansfield, Sanu, Sango, Cuzcatlan, Bateas, and Corporate segments. The company primarily explores for silver, lead, zinc, and gold. Its flagship project is the Séguéla gold mine, which consists of approximately 62,000 hectares and is located in the Worodougou Region of the Woroba District, Côte d’Ivoire. The company was formerly known as Fortuna Silver Mines Inc and changed its name to Fortuna Mining Corp.
